Ticket: QScale vault lockout blocking release

Hi release manager — quick heads up, the credentials vault for QScale (our queue-depth autoscaler) locked itself after the cert rotation went sideways. Can't ship 2.9 until we're back in, since the deploy job reads scaling thresholds from there. I've kicked off the break-glass procedure with ops at the Briarden site and it checked out. To unseal the vault, use the recovery passphrase below.

strongbox words: raldor-eliir-lamael

### Item 14 — GC pauses in MatchPoint

The MatchPoint pairing service has been seeing stop-the-world pauses up to 900ms during peak matching windows, which can make the rate limiter look like it's misbehaving. Verify that pause metrics are exported, alert thresholds are sane, and that the heap tuning flags in the deploy manifest haven't drifted from what we documented last quarter. Heads up: this one's been flaky to reproduce. If anything looks off, loop in the person accountable for this item.

signatory, yahog-badug: Quenix Ulaael

Runbook: account recovery for Packlet authors. Hey plugin folks — if your Squeezeframe telemetry uploads start bouncing with auth errors, your publisher account probably got locked after too many oversized payloads. Quick refresher: compress with the bundled zlane codec before upload; raw payloads over 2 MB trip the abuse guard. To recover the account, open the Packlet portal, pick "locked publisher," and skip the email step since compression failures suppress notifications. When the portal asks, type the recovery passphrase shown below:

vault phrase of yaguf-hahaf = druath-holix

## Fix audio drift in Hallwright guide app

Fixes stuttering playback reported by visitors at the Verrow Gallery exhibit. Root cause: buffer underruns on older devices when switching tracks near beacons. Support team: tell users to update; no settings changes needed on their end. This PR enlarges the prefetch buffer and adds a beacon debounce. The tuned values are listed here.

tuning table, fajop-hafog:
WEIGHTS = {
    "soriel": 277,
    "belael": 101,
}